BJP faults `clean chit' to YSR

Special Correspondent

HYDERABAD: Bharatiya Janata Party leader in Assembly G. Kishen Reddy found fault with AICC general secretary Digvijay Singh giving a `clean chit' to Chief Minister Y. S. Rajasekhara Reddy on the land issue and describing him as a model for other Congress Chief Ministers.

At a press conference here on Friday, Mr. Kishen Reddy wondered if Dr. Reddy should become a model for sitting over large extent of assigned land for 30 years and then surrendering it or for running a Government responsible for the suicides of hundreds of farmers.
